The Applied Mathematics graduate program at Indiana University of Pennsylvania equips students with the expertise to secure internships and careers at prestigious organizations like NASA, MetLife, and various government entities. Mathematics' real-world implementation serves as a foundation across industries, businesses, research institutions, and public sector operations. Qualified master's students can benefit from IUP's graduate assistantships and scholarship opportunities.
Prospective students for the MS in Applied Mathematics should have completed calculus coursework, introductory linear algebra, ordinary differential equations, and probability/statistics classes. Programming proficiency is also essential. Numerous alumni advance their academic journey by entering PhD programs after completing their master's degree.
The curriculum features core classes like Operations Research Deterministic Models, Mathematical Statistics, and Applied Mathematics Analysis, complemented by diverse electives including Complex Variables, Applied Regression, Statistical Methods, Nonlinear Programming, Advanced Simulation, and others. To support academic achievement, IUP's Mathematics and Computer Sciences Department offers exclusive high-performance computing facilities unavailable in other campus departments.
Faculty advisors frequently assist students in securing tailored internships matching their abilities and professional aspirations. During their applied mathematics studies, learners implement classroom knowledge through internships spanning agriculture, software development, pharmaceuticals, IT services, healthcare, and other sectors. Numerous alumni transition into permanent roles with their internship providers after completing their degrees.
Program graduates have established careers as data scientists, analysts, management professionals, and technical specialists. Through IUP's extensive alumni network, applied mathematics students gain access to employment connections with leading Pennsylvania-based and national corporations.
